    Marks & Spencer

    Marks and Spencer, a retail company, sells clothes, food, and home accessories. The company has stores in the United Kingdom as well as internationally. The products offered by the company include children's clothing and lingerie, as well as womenswear as well as menswear. In addition, it offers cakes, brownies, and sandwich platters. It also offers drinks along with wine and spirits and gift baskets. M&S Energy and M&S Bank offer financial services.

    The company is known for putting quality first, and was one of the first to provide the guarantee of a return policy for all purchases. The 90-day guarantee was extended later but the company stands out from its competitors. It also offers free shipping on all orders. The company offers a wide range of clothing lines, including Per Una and Autograph. It also collaborates with designers like Patricia Fields and George Davies.

    In the early 20th century, Marks and Spencer established a policy of only selling British-made goods. It also began to establish long-term relationships, and also developed a St Michael brand, in honour of the founder Michael Marks. In the 1930s it focused on two departments: clothing and food.

    By 1955 fashion had rebelled against the regulations on utility clothing, and the New Look dress was based on Christian Dior's Corolle collection. Marks and Spencer embraced this trend, providing suppliers with guidelines on up-to-the-minute trends, and creating coordinated lingerie sets.

    As a result, M&S became a leader in the development of ready-to-wear clothes that are comfortable and fit well. M&S also pioneered the use of a variety of fabrics. The company also offered a wide selection of styles and colors to its customers and quickly became a leading company in the UK clothing industry.

    Missguided

    Missguided has a low customer service rating, with numerous customers expressing their displeasure with the service. The company does not have a phone number to call, which means it's difficult to reach them. They do offer email and live chat support. Some customers say they receive responses within an hour, which is quite quick for this type of business.

    Nitin Pasi, a daring businessman, founded the company in Manchester which what is the best online shopping in uk still its headquarters. In just a few years, it became one of the biggest Cheap Online Clothing Stores With Free Shipping Worldwide fashion retailers, tackling big players like ASOS and Boohoo head-on. The brand was also endorsed by a host of celebs from Nicole Scherzinger to Sofia Richie, but its popularity waned during the pandemic lockdown as budgets of households were cut and demand for fast fashion fell.

    Mike Ashley's Frasers Group bought the firm in December. They control House of Fraser and Sports Direct. The new owner intends to keep the Missguided name and operate it as a standalone brand. The change comes at a time that the fashion industry is experiencing an increase in sales, higher costs for energy and a shift to sustainability and ethical clothing.

    The company, which claims to be an ethical clothing brand has no strong animal testing policy. It also has no commitment to pay living wages. In addition it has a blemish on its record on labour rights, and has no information regarding its suppliers' working conditions or the exploitation of female workers. In fact the company was recently classified as "Very Poor" by Ethical Consumer.
